Transaction 51b22bc3588e7bdccc48da047999025982520f2a81dd23c18ec45b52bd9750d0

98 Input
2 Outputs
  • 51b22bc3588e7bdccc48da047999025982520f2a81dd23c18ec45b52bd9750d0:0
  • value  1228971665
    address  38HeNWfM23M8omj2ANZnGmzk5EwCwmopvc
  • 51b22bc3588e7bdccc48da047999025982520f2a81dd23c18ec45b52bd9750d0:1
  • value  900056
    address  3AH7rn8LLuDG8dTrGgrrXruHPT1p3cjEJ6